Notre Dame WR C.J. Sanders is reportedly set to transfer from the program for his final year of eligibility after graduating, and Vanderbilt could be a potential landing spot for the dynamic returner.

Tom Loy with 247 Sports shared the story that Sanders will transfer this summer after graduation. A landing spot has not been determined for Sanders, but Loy cited a source as indicating that Vanderbilt could be a potential landing spot.

Sanders is a speedy WR who has 26 catches for 293 yards and 2 TDs during his time with the Fighting Irish, but it is his ability in the return game that makes him an especially valuable asset. He has 86 kickoff returns in his Notre Dame career for 2,019 yards and 3 TDs while also returning 35 punts for 307 yards and another TD.

The bottom line is Sanders is a dynamic returner with impressive speed that would be a nice addition to the Commodores.
